Dr. Sergio Cantu is a hospitalist practicing in San Antonio, TX. Dr. Cantu specializes in the comprehensive medical care of hospitalized patients. As a hospitalist, Dr. Cantu manages the clinical problems of hospitalized patients and the acutely ill, while working to improve the performance of the hospital. Dr. Cantu works in collaboration with all of the different doctors that are working with the patient. Hospitalists are involved in the diagnosis, treatment and medical procedures of patients.

Get to know Family Physician Dr. Sergio S. Cantu, who serves patients in Alice, Texas.
Dr. Cantu is a well-versed family physician caring for patients 16 and older. At Brush Country Medical, PLLC in Alice, Texas, his office concentrates on chronic care management of patients with high blood pressure, diabetes, high cholesterol, and more.
With deep roots in South Texas and a passion for caring for his local people, he is also affiliated with CHRISTUS Spohn Hospital Alice.
Raised in San Diego, Texas, Dr. Cantu graduated with his medical degree from the Ross University School of Medicine in 2007. He then went on to perform his residency in family medicine at Christus Spohn Memorial Hospital in 2011.
Following his training, the doctor attained board certification in family medicine through the American Board of Family Medicine (ABFM). The ABFM is a non-profit, independent medical association of American physicians who practice in family medicine and its sub-specialties.
Family medicine is a medical specialty devoted to comprehensive health care for people of all ages. The specialist is called a family physician or family doctor. A family physician is often the first person a patient sees when seeking healthcare services. They examine and treat patients with a wide range of conditions and refer those with serious ailments to a specialist or appropriate facility.
In honor of his clinical expertise, Dr. Cantu is the recipient of Compassionate Doctor Recognition (2016).
On a more personal note, he speaks both English and Spanish.
